Change I Can Believe In

So it was 1 week ago from today when my wifey last told me that I looked fat. Now - this is not the 1st time she has said this and frankly I never really cared, but this time I really feel I may have hit "ground 0". In a final frustration, I had 2 choices in a way to respond - make that 3...

1. I play it off and just ignore her (like I usually do).
2. I can tell her "you are fat too" (even though she is naturally skinny which I envy) - but may still risk getting a fat lip after she kicks me in the face.
3. Look for a plan to lose weight in an effort to get rid of my overlapping gut and gain muscle at the same time.

As you can see, I'm still alive and as you probably guessed I chose #3. Since I'm not exactly health conscious nor health savvy in the least bit, I went searching around the internet for days. After sifting through all the sites pushing anything from diet pills, acai berries, diet/exercise plans and etc. I finally came across an exercise plan/guide called the RTP Transformation System that in my opinion would live up to it's word. From what I get from the website, the pictures do justice - he shows multiple people either getting ripped or toning up 84 days later - including himself. Hmmm...84 days seems reasonable - it's not like "you can lose 20lbs in 2 weeks" bull sh*t that you read in the google advertisements! Aggghhhh, so very misleading!! Trust me, I 've tried these gimmicks in the past and let's just say that I am still suffering from buyers remorse.
Since I need to shape up for Carnival 2010 in Trinidad (approx. 200 days away), a 3 month sacrifice from all the good things in life that I enjoy everyday won't be too bad, plus this would be a good opportunity to change my bad habits, get myself balanced with my daily intake and be a little more responsible when it comes to my health. Knowing that a personal trainer costs $70 a session or a months supply of diet pills for the same price(which can potentially kill me & no pill ever worked for me), I felt the $67 would be a good investment. So I took the plunge and purchased it. Since I know that I will be going to Las Vegas in 6 days, I will read through the 6 modules before I go and while on the plane. I have made a goal date of June 15th to start. So now I have until then to eat like a fiend and drink like a fish - knowing that I won't be able to do this after June 15th...I hope I don't go overboard(ya right!)....Wish me luck and hope I don't get arrested in Las Vegas - or come back with 3 wedding bands...yikes....!
